Understanding Deep Vein Thrombosis: Causes and Risk Factors

Deep Vein Thrombosis (DVT) is a serious medical condition characterized by the formation of a blood clot within a deep vein, most commonly in the legs. This phenomenon can lead to significant health complications, including pulmonary embolism (PE), a potentially life-threatening event where a part of the clot breaks off and travels to the lungs. Understanding the underlying causes and identifying individuals at risk is crucial for both prevention and early intervention. This academic overview aims to elucidate the mechanisms behind DVT formation and detail the various factors that predispose individuals to this condition, without offering medical advice.

What is Deep Vein Thrombosis (DVT)?

DVT occurs when blood thickens and clumps together, forming a thrombus, typically in the deep veins of the lower extremities, though it can also affect veins in the arms or pelvis [1]. The presence of such a clot can impede normal blood flow, leading to symptoms such as swelling, pain, tenderness, warmth, and discoloration in the affected limb [1]. In some instances, individuals may experience no noticeable symptoms until a more severe complication arises. The most critical complication of DVT is a pulmonary embolism (PE), which happens when a portion of the blood clot detaches and travels through the bloodstream to the lungs, obstructing blood flow and potentially causing severe respiratory distress or even death [1, 2]. Another long-term complication is post-thrombotic syndrome, characterized by chronic leg pain and swelling due to damage to the vein valves [1]. The collective term for both DVT and PE is venous thromboembolism (VTE) [2].

Causes of Deep Vein Thrombosis

The formation of a DVT is often attributed to a combination of factors known as Virchow\'s triad: venous stasis (slow blood flow), vessel wall damage, and a hypercoagulable state (an increased tendency for blood to clot) [2]. Prolonged periods of immobility are a primary contributor to venous stasis. This can occur during long-distance travel, such as flights or long car rides, where movement is restricted, or during extended hospital stays, particularly after surgery or injury, when patients are bedridden [1, 2]. The lack of muscle contraction in the calves, which normally aids in venous blood return, allows blood to pool in the deep veins. Injury to the inner lining of a blood vessel (endothelium) can trigger the clotting cascade. This damage can result from trauma, surgery, or even chronic conditions like high blood pressure [1]. Furthermore, certain conditions can increase the blood\'s propensity to clot, leading to a hypercoagulable state. These include inherited blood-clotting disorders (thrombophilias), cancer and its treatments, pregnancy, and the use of certain medications like birth control pills or hormone therapy [1, 2].

Who is at Risk?

Several factors can significantly increase an individual\'s risk of developing DVT. The risk generally increases with age, particularly for individuals over 40, although DVT can occur at any age [1]. As previously mentioned, prolonged periods of inactivity, whether due to long-distance travel, bed rest after surgery, or a sedentary lifestyle, significantly elevate the risk [1, 2].

Various medical conditions also contribute to DVT risk. Certain types of cancer and their treatments, such as chemotherapy, are strongly associated with an increased risk of DVT [1]. Chronic conditions like heart failure, lung disease, and kidney disease can contribute to poor circulation and a hypercoagulable state [1]. Some autoimmune disorders can also increase the risk of blood clot formation [1]. Additionally, conditions such as varicose veins can affect blood flow, increasing the likelihood of DVT, and high blood pressure and diabetes can damage blood vessels over time, further contributing to DVT risk [1].

Hormonal factors play a significant role, especially for women. Hormonal changes and increased pressure on pelvic veins during pregnancy and the postpartum period elevate DVT risk [1]. Similarly, estrogen-containing medications, such as hormone therapy and birth control pills, can increase the blood\'s clotting tendency [1].

Lifestyle factors also contribute to the risk profile. Excess weight, particularly obesity, puts additional strain on the circulatory system [1]. Tobacco use is another significant factor, as smoking damages blood vessels and increases the risk of clot formation [1].

Individuals with a personal history of DVT or a family history of blood clots are at a higher risk due to potential inherited thrombophilias [1, 2]. Finally, major surgeries, particularly those involving the abdomen, pelvis, hip, or legs, and severe injuries can significantly increase DVT risk [1, 2].

Prevention Strategies

Preventive measures often focus on mitigating the identified risk factors. These can include regular movement during long periods of sitting, early ambulation after surgery, use of compression stockings, maintaining adequate hydration, and managing underlying medical conditions [1, 2].
